Stuart operates as one of the seven congressional aides Leo corrals into the White House press room to confront opposition to the administration's drug‑treatment agenda. He reacts with immediate guardedness—questioning the gathering, objecting to Leo's public tactics, and attempting to leave—marking him as a staffer who prioritizes damage control and his principal's political interests over public confrontation. Stuart's presence anchors the episode's tactic-driven pressure on Capitol Hill and clarifies the human friction created when White House strategy collides with constituent optics.
